Group Lauds NYSC Management On Reforms

… clarifies earlier statement on protest

The Conference of United Opposition Political Parties in Nigeria (CUOPPIN) has made a clarification on the ongoing report of protest notification against the management of NYSC, which the organization allegedly made in an earlier statement.

Reacting to the matter, Convener of the coalition, Comrade Dalapo Ibrahim acknowledged that the said protest notification and the entirety of the allegations where made in error as all the issues raised where long dealt with under the previous two Director Generals long before the assumption of duty by the current Director General, Brig Gen YD Ahmed. While referring to Gen Ahmed as a shining star not just for the NYSC but for the military, he regretted the error and assured the scheme of the organization’s unwavering support.

Comrade Dalapo Ibrahim further explained that the protest notification was an error that was not authorized neither was it in consideration at any point in time and urged the public to disregard same” I must put it on record that the the current Director General, Brig Gen YD Ahmed was not yet appointed when all those petitions where received by our organization. “Even at that, the allegations were investigated and confirmed to be unsubstantiated at the time it came up long before assumption of duty by the current DG. So, we must apologize to the management of the National Youth Service Corps (NYSC) for the inconveniences caused by the error.

“It is worthy of note that within a short time in office, the Director General has bonded with the team he met on ground which has enabled him to adapt and sustain the reforms in the scheme . This must be commended.”

“Truth be told, never have we had a visionary leader at the NYSC that has fearlessly defended the integrity of the scheme like Brig Gen Ahmed YD Ahmed. ” He is passionate and committed to the ideals of the scheme as envisioned by the founding fathers. Above all, he is openly committed to the vision of the scheme ”

The statement noted that the tempo in the skills acquisition drive of the Scheme under the current management is a demonstration of president Bola Ahmed Tinubu’s commitment to instilling a self sustainable culture amongst our youth to reduce over reliance on goverment jobs”The NYSC leads in this drive”

“On the issue of the allowances of Corp members, it is important to give due credit to the current team at the NYSC for the push that gave birth to an increase in the allowances of Corp members ” It is no longer news that the government has since approved an upward review of corp members’ allowances in line with realities” Our findings indicate that the management has successfully achieved that push because of it’s commitment to welfare of Corp members ” Till this day, our Corp members are now leading in various areas in farming, ICT, small and medium scale enterprises across the public and private sectors etc.

Accordingly, by this statement, the general public is urged to disregard the notification and the report in its entirety as the National Youth Service Corps under the current management is in safe hands “
